One drive dead. How do I restore the LVM

[Date Prev][Date Next][Thread Prev][Thread Next][Date Index][Thread Index]

 



Hi,
I was asked to repair an old Server with 5 SCSI HD's as a LVM (Suse 8). \sde
died due to a head crash. After booting, I get a maintainance Mode and / is
mounted ro. I can still mount it rw, but a LVM Volume is not detected. 
There are no important Files on the System as it mainly worked as a Router,
but i'd rather not set up the System from scratch.
So how can I restore the LVM Group? Is it possible to restore missing files
with Yast?
